Join J.P. Morgan’s Global Equity Research as an Analyst on the Australia Emerging Companies Team, covering high‑growth, small/mid‑cap and pre‑IPO/public crossover companies across Australia and New Zealand. This role is ideal for candidates with a keen interest in markets—those who follow newsflow closely, connect data to price action, and enjoy forming and testing investment hypotheses. You will build and maintain financial models, track catalysts, and produce concise, investment‑relevant research published globally to institutional clients—combining rigorous fundamental analysis with fast, news‑driven execution and close collaboration with sales, trading, and corporate access.

Job Responsibilities

Build and maintain operating/valuation models (3‑statement, DCF, comps, probability‑weighted scenarios, cohorts) and KPI trackers tailored to emerging companies.
Produce earnings previews/reviews, initiations, thematic notes, and rapid event‑driven commentary with clear, actionable takeaways.
Monitor ASX/NZX announcements, capital raises, regulatory filings, and industry data; identify catalysts, assess what’s priced in, and run sensitivities/scenarios on key drivers.
Create concise dashboards/visuals that surface inflections in growth, margins, liquidity, and funding needs.
Prepare client‑ready materials; support corporate access and management meetings; deliver timely, targeted updates to sales and trading.
Contribute to cross‑sector/thematic projects; uphold research policies, information barriers, and compliance/risk standards.
Utilize AI tools—particularly large language models (LLMs, e.g., Claude)—to accelerate document review, transcript summarization, KPI extraction, and drafting; apply strong prompt design, verification/QA, and source traceability; use only firm‑approved tools and workflows.
Required Qualifications, Capabilities, and Skills

Strong financial modeling and valuation skills (3‑statement, DCF, trading comps, scenarios/sensitivities) and solid accounting/financial statement analysis.
Proficiency in Excel; familiarity with Bloomberg/FactSet/Capital IQ or similar; data/analytics skills (Python/R/SQL, visualization) a plus.
Working understanding of AI tools and methods, including LLMs (e.g., Claude), prompt design, summarization, extraction, and QA—used within approved, compliant workflows.
Clear, concise written and verbal communication; ability to tailor messages for clients, sales, and trading.
Demonstrated passion for financial markets: track newsflow and earnings calendars, link fundamentals to price moves, and iterate views quickly as facts change.
Bachelor’s degree in finance, economics, engineering, or related field; CFA enrollment/progression a plus.
